Materials and methods

This retrospective observational cohort study was conducted at Sultan Qaboos University Hospital over a five-year period from January 2018 to December 2022. All adult patients with Candida bloodstream infection during the study period were included. Patients were identified from the electronic records of the microbiology laboratory through the Hospital Information System. All episodes of bloodstream infection caused by _Candida _species during the study period were included. Demographic, clinical, and microbiological data were collected from the electronic patient records using a predesigned pro forma. Identification of _Candida _species in the laboratory was performed using matrix-assisted laser desorption ionization-time-of-flight mass spectrometry (Bruker Corporation, Billerica, MA, USA). Antifungal susceptibility testing was performed using Sensititre YeastOne (Trek Diagnostic Systems Ltd, East Grinstead, UK). The obtained minimum inhibitory concentrations (MICs) were interpreted based on the CDC tentative breakpoints for _C. auris _[17].

The inclusion criteria were all adult patients (18 years or older) with a first episode of bloodstream infection caused by Candida species during the study period and all hospitalized patients with bloodstream infection caused by a single _Candida _species during the study period. The exclusion criteria were patients with more than one episode of _Candida _bloodstream infection during the study period, for whom subsequent episodes were excluded; patients with bloodstream infections caused by dual _Candida _species during the study period; and patients with missing data in the Hospital Information System.

The study cohort comprised 182 episodes of bloodstream infection caused by _Candida _species. Of these, 12 repeat admissions during the study period, seven episodes of dual-species _Candida _bloodstream infection, and three patients with missing data in the electronic patient record were excluded. A total of 160 patients constituted the study cohort. These patients were divided into two groups to achieve the objectives of the study. The first group comprised patients with _C. auris _bloodstream infection (the _C. auris _group). The second group, referred to as the non-_C. auris _group, included all patients with bloodstream infections caused by other _Candida _species. The study was approved by the Hospital Medical Research Ethics Committee (reference number SQU-EC/116/2023; MREC #2997).

The collected data were entered into a Microsoft Excel spreadsheet (Microsoft Corporation, Redmond, WA, USA). Descriptive statistical methods, including medians and percentages, were used where appropriate. Comparisons between the two groups were performed using IBM SPSS Statistics for Windows, version 22.0 (released 2013; IBM Corp., Armonk, NY, USA) for data analysis. A p-value of <0.05 was considered statistically significant.

The definitions used in the study were as follows. Time to positivity was defined as the number of days from hospitalization to the first positive blood culture for _Candida _species. Previous health care contact was defined as any contact with the health care system within the previous 90 days. Prior colonization was defined as a positive culture for _Candida _species from urine or from rectal and nasal swabs obtained for routine screening for methicillin-resistant Staphylococcus aureus and multidrug-resistant organisms, according to hospital protocol, or a positive culture for _Candida _species from urine, respiratory specimens, or sterile body fluids, such as ascitic or pleural fluid. Critical areas included the ICU, high dependency unit, hematology wards, including the bone marrow transplant unit, and the coronary care unit. Presence of hemodialysis vascular access or a CVC was defined as the presence of either or both devices during the episode of the first positive blood culture for _Candida _species. Steroid use was defined as receipt of high-dose corticosteroids (more than 40 mg of prednisone for more than two weeks) within the previous 30 days or current receipt of corticosteroids, including pulse steroid therapy, during the index admission. Bacteremia was defined as the presence of bloodstream infection caused by a bacterium during the current admission.
